Windows 10更新卡在0%是因Windows Update服务异常,可依次尝试:一、任务管理器重启wuauserv;二、服务管理器停止再启动;三、清空SoftwareDistribution缓存并重命名;四、命令行停用/重命名/启用服务;五、运行内置Windows更新疑难解答。

如果您尝试执行Windows 10系统更新,但下载进度始终停在0%,且更新界面无响应或长时间无变化,则很可能是Windows Update服务异常导致的阻塞。以下是针对该问题的多种可行解决方法:
一、重启Windows Update服务
Windows Update服务(wuauserv)若处于挂起、假死或未响应状态,会导致更新无法启动下载流程。通过强制重启该服务,可刷新其运行上下文并恢复通信能力。
1、按 Win + Shift + Esc 打开任务管理器。
2、切换至“服务”选项卡。
3、在服务列表中找到 wuauserv 项。
4、右键点击该项,选择“重新启动”。
二、停止并手动启动Windows Update服务
相较于直接“重新启动”,先彻底停止再明确启动服务能更可靠地清除残留状态,尤其适用于服务已卡死但未崩溃的情形。
1、按 Win + R 打开“运行”对话框。
2、输入 services.msc 并回车,打开服务管理器。
3、在列表中定位到 Windows Update 服务。
4、右键点击该服务,选择“停止”。
5、等待状态变为“已停止”后,再次右键,选择“启动”。
三、重置Windows Update服务组件
仅重启服务不足以修复因缓存损坏、权限异常或注册表项错乱引发的深层故障。重置操作包含清空更新缓存目录并重建服务依赖关系,是更彻底的干预手段。
1、使用 services.msc 停止 Windows Update 和 Background Intelligent Transfer Service (BITS) 两项服务。
2、打开文件资源管理器,导航至 C:\Windows\SoftwareDistribution。
3、删除该目录下的 DataStore 和 Download 两个文件夹。
4、将整个 SoftwareDistribution 文件夹重命名为 SoftwareDistribution.old。
5、返回服务管理器,依次启动 Windows Update 和 BITS 服务。
四、通过命令行强制重置服务与缓存
在图形界面失效或服务管理器无法加载时,命令行方式可绕过UI层直接调用系统控制接口,确保指令被底层服务控制器准确接收。
1、以管理员身份运行命令提示符或Windows PowerShell。
2、依次执行以下命令:
net stop wuauserv
net stop bits
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
net start wuauserv
net start bits
五、运行Windows更新疑难解答
该内置工具由微软官方提供,可自动检测并修复包括服务配置错误、权限缺失、缓存冲突在内的常见更新障碍,无需用户判断具体原因。
1、打开“设置” → “更新和安全” → “疑难解答”。
2、在“其他疑难解答”区域找到并点击 Windows更新。
3、点击“运行疑难解答”按钮。
4、勾选 自动应用修复,然后点击“下一步”开始扫描与修复。










